Reciprocal of 67
Theorem
The decimal expansion of the reciprocal of $67$ is as follows:
- $\dfrac 1 {67} = 0 \cdotp \dot 01492 \, 53731 \, 34328 \, 35820 \, 89552 \, 23880 \, 59 \dot 7$
This sequence is A021071 in the On-Line Encyclopedia of Integer Sequences (N. J. A. Sloane (Ed.), 2008).
